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Newbies Guide to Metal Polishing - Mostly, metal polishing is necessary for a pleasing appearance as well as clean-room applications. It's one of the more recognized practices for its utility in intensifying the original beauty of the product, for example, car parts, cookware or motor bike parts. Furthermore, many clean-rooms want a sleek finish so to limit the perviousness of the metal surfaces which might result in debris to gather and contaminate. A good demonstration of this implementation might be in a vacuum chamber. There exist several approaches to finish metal, and we will check out some of the techniques required. Various metals may be burnished by hand, using purpose built buffing machines, electromechanically or employing chemicals. A polishing paste or compound could be employed, that might consist of ch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, due to its substandard thermal conductivity, somewhat high viscidity, and hardness is amongst the time intensive. However, products created from non-ferrous metal are much more responsive to finishing, simply because these call for the lower amount of processes.
Whenever a greater processing quality is just not considered necessary, faster pad speeds could be used. A decreased pad speed is utilized if a high quality mirror finish is called for. Polishing buffs plastered in compound are enormously impacted by specific forces on the pad. The vigour of the pressure on the surface might be heightened within certain bounds, having said that, exceeding the perfect level of pressure not just minimizes the quality of treatment, but additionally can degrade efficiency, can create wear to the component, and there is also an evident heating up of the work-pieces, as a result of friction. When working thinner objects, it is higher temperature (and a relating flexibility of the material) that may cause components to twist, distort, or bend. As a rule, it takes an experienced technician to think about every one of these elements to equally avert harm to the metal part and to do the task efficiently. To be able to significantly boost the quality of the resulting surface area, the finishing operation needs to be completed with less aggression and not so much force in an effort to eventually deliver a surface without scores or fine lines caused by the finishing process, subsequently ending up with a sparkling mirror finish.
